ฉันมีแอปพลิเคชัน java ที่ทำงานใน Websphere Application Server (WAS) บนพอร์ต 80 (โดยใช้เซิร์ฟเวอร์ IBM HttP, IHS) ตอนนี้ฉันต้องการพอร์ต 80 สำหรับวัตถุประสงค์อื่น ๆ ใน ip ภายนอกของฉัน ฉันเพิ่งตั้งค่าการแปลพอร์ตเพื่อเปลี่ยนเส้นทางพอร์ต 85 เป็นพอร์ต 80
ตอนนี้เมื่อฉันเข้าสู่: http: // my_public_ip: 85ฉันเห็นหน้าดัชนีของ IHS แต่เมื่อใดก็ตามที่ฉันพยายามเรียกดูhttp: // my_public_ip: 85 / application_nameฉันได้รับข้อผิดพลาดต่อไปนี้:
ไม่พบ URL ที่ร้องขอ ... บนเซิร์ฟเวอร์นี้
IBM_HTTP_SERVER ที่ my_public_ip พอร์ต 85
จากภายในเครือข่ายของฉันมันใช้งานได้ดีฉันสามารถป้อน: http: // my_internal_network_ip / application_nameและทำงานได้
ฉันควรเพิ่มแอปพลิเคชันการแมปและฉันควรทำอย่างไร?
หรือ
ฉันควรเพิ่มโฮสต์เสมือน (ใน IHS หรือ WAS) หรือไม่
มันเป็นแอปพลิเคชั่นจาวาไม่ใช่ html
—
davejal
ฉันหมายความว่าถ้าคุณสร้างโฟลเดอร์และไฟล์ html ภายในและคุณสามารถเข้าถึงได้อาจเป็นแอปพลิเคชันจาวาของคุณต้องการพอร์ต / ไฟร์วอลล์อื่น ๆ ที่ปรับแต่งเพื่อให้บริการแก่สาธารณะ
—
hkdtam
ตกลงฉันจะทดสอบมันทีหลัง
—
เดฟจาล
application_name
แอพพลิเคไดนามิก? คุณลองhttp://my_public_ip:85/static/file/a.html
ได้ไหม